Hiking around Lenta offers diverse terrain, characterized by cultivated slopes and riverine landscapes. The region features a network of trails that traverse flat plains and gentle inclines. Hikers can expect to encounter a mix of open fields and areas alongside waterways. The elevation changes are generally mild, making many routes accessible.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available around Lenta?

Lenta offers a wide selection of hiking opportunities, with nearly 100 trails available. These routes traverse diverse terrain, from cultivated slopes to riverine landscapes, providing options for various preferences.

What are the difficulty levels of hikes in Lenta?

The trails around Lenta cater to all skill levels. You'll find approximately 37 easy routes, 53 moderate hikes, and 7 more challenging trails for experienced hikers. This variety ensures there's something for everyone, from leisurely strolls to more strenuous adventures.

Are there easy hikes suitable for beginners or families in Lenta?

Yes, Lenta has numerous easy hikes perfect for beginners and families. Many routes feature flat plains and gentle inclines, making them accessible. An example is the View of the Dome of Gattinara loop from Gattinara, an easy 4.3-mile path offering scenic vistas.

Are there circular walks in the Lenta area?

Yes, many trails around Lenta are designed as circular routes, allowing you to start and end at the same point. For instance, the Wild Lily – View of the Sesia Riverbed loop from Carpignano Sesia is a popular 7.4-mile loop, and the Scenic Viewpoint 2 – Scenic Viewpoint 3 loop from Ghemme is another great option.

What do other hikers say about the trails in Lenta?

The hiking trails in Lenta are highly regarded by the komoot community, holding an average rating of 4.3 stars from over 290 reviews. Hikers often praise the diverse terrain, riverbed views, and the peaceful atmosphere of the cultivated fields and gentle hills.

Are there any interesting landmarks or attractions near the hiking trails in Lenta?

Yes, the Lenta area is rich in points of interest. You can explore historical sites like the Castelle Tower or the Castello di Proh. For natural beauty, the Rive Rosse is a notable natural monument. Additionally, the Madonnina di Bergamina Memorial and the Oratory of Saint Bernard della Mora offer cultural insights.

How long do hikes in Lenta typically take?

The duration of hikes in Lenta varies greatly depending on the route's length and difficulty. Easy walks might take an hour or two, while moderate trails like the Wild Lily – View of the Sesia Riverbed loop from Carpignano Sesia typically take around 3 hours. Longer, more challenging routes can extend to several hours, so it's best to check the estimated duration for your chosen trail.
